Varun Chakaravarthy Emulates Jasprit Bumrah To Go Top Of ICC T20I Bowling Rankings
Among the batters, India's Abhishek Sharma continues his dominance at the top
Mystery spinner Varun Chakaravarthy became just the third Indian player to go top of the ICC T20I bowling rankings, after pacer Jasprit Bumrah and leg-spinner Ravi Bishnoi. This comes after his spells of 1/4 against the UAE and 1/24 against Pakistan in the Asia Cup 2025.
Chakaravarthy has pipped New Zealand pacer Jacob Duffy to claim the top spot for the first time in his career. His previous best was No. 2, which he attained in February.
Other than Chakaravarthy, Bishnoi (8th) is the only other Indian bowler in the top 10, while Axar Patel (12th) and Arshdeep Singh (14th) are among the top 20. Arshdeep, India's highest wicket-taker in T20Is, is yet to feature in the Asia Cup, despite being in the squad.
Among the batters, India's Abhishek Sharma continues to top the batter's rankings following his knocks of 30 off 16 and 31 off 13 against the UAE and Pakistan, respectively. That has helped him gather another 55 rating points to reach 884.
England duo of Phil Salt and Jos Buttler have moved to second and third spots, respectively, following their destructive knocks against South Africa recently. Tilak Varma had dropped two spots to fourth, while India skipper Suryakumar Yadav has dropped one spot to seventh.
